Two types of chemical solutions, A and B, were tested for their pH (degree of acidity of the solution). Analysis of six samples of A showed a mean pH of 7.52 with a standard deviation of 0.024. Analysis of five samples of B showed a mean pH of 7.49 with a standard deviation of 0.032. Using the 0.05 significance level, determine whether the two types of solutions have different pH values
